Medvedev allows govt to issue bonds in BRICS, SCO currencies
MOSCOW, Dec 19 (PRIME) -- Russian Prime Minister Dmitry Medvedev has signed a ruling allowing the Finance Ministry to issue OFZ federal bonds denominated in the currencies of BRICS and the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O), he said on Monday during a government meeting.
The ruling changes conditions of emission and circulation of OFZ bonds. “Under conditions of restricted access of our companies to financing, this source of alternative borrowing is relevant. The issue of new debt that is regulated by Russian legislation with a pivot on our financial institutions is strategically important,” he said.
BRICS comprises Brazil, Russia, India, China, and South Africa. The SCO currently comprises China,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Russia, Tajikistan and Uzbekistan, while India and Pakistan signed memorandums on accession to the organization in June.
